IN RE MARRIAGE OF TRICAMO

No. 78-1154.

599 P.2d 273 (1979)

In re the Marriage of Margaret A. TRICAMO, Appellant, and Stephen S. Tricamo, Appellee.

Colorado Court of Appeals, Div. I.

Rehearing Denied June 21, 1979.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Michael F. Morrissey, Denver, for appellant.

Brownstein, Hyatt, Farber & Madden, Mark F. Leonard, Denver, for appellee.


STERNBERG, Judge.

The court entered a decree dissolving the 10-year marriage of the parties. Both parties requested custody of five children involved in the marriage. Custody of the two elder children, both of whom were the issue of a previous marriage of the wife and had been adopted by the husband, was awarded to the wife.
